Output 16c6afb52f367b0df32efc20df17f9396e58d2540ed5cd7ca209a9ddafc35c7f:1

value
1526137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22b90044da23394368e3e2a899e39ae69b694e9e OP_EQUAL
address
34rcXAV4ej8MAnAV16mDjUM6BcM7iFwPs5
transaction
16c6afb52f367b0df32efc20df17f9396e58d2540ed5cd7ca209a9ddafc35c7f
confirmations
204922
spent
true